| Test Item | Common Testing Method | Method Overview |
|---|---|---|
| Content Determination | High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) | Using a reverse-phase C18 column, with methanol-water or phosphate buffer as the mobile phase, and detection by UV detector (200–220 nm). This method accurately determines the content of acetyl-L-carnitine, providing good resolution and high reproducibility. It is currently the most commonly used quantitative method. |
| Purity Analysis | Gas Chromatography (GC) | Suitable for analysis of volatile derivatives. Acetyl-L-carnitine is typically derivatized (e.g., acetylated and methylated), separated using a capillary column, and detected by a flame ionization detector (FID) to evaluate purity and impurities. |
| Impurity Testing | HPLC Method (Impurity Peak Area Normalization) | Using the same chromatographic conditions as the main component, potential synthetic byproducts, degradation products, or isomers (such as L-carnitine, incomplete acetylated products, etc.) are detected. Impurity levels are controlled by setting limit standards. |
| Optical Rotation Measurement | Polarimetry | Acetyl-L-carnitine exhibits optical activity, and its specific rotation should fall within a specified range (e.g., +10° to +14°, at 20°C, D line). This method confirms stereochemical purity and enantiomeric purity. |
| Melting Point Determination | Micro Melting Point Apparatus Method | Determining the melting temperature range (e.g., approximately 170–175°C) helps assess purity. The presence of impurities may broaden the melting range or lower the melting point. |
| Infrared Spectroscopy (IR) | Fourier Transform Infrared Spectroscopy (FTIR) | Characteristic absorption peaks (e.g., amide I band ~1650 cm⁻¹, C=O stretching vibration ~1740 cm⁻¹, N–H bending, etc.) are used to confirm molecular structure and verify compound identity. |
| Nuclear Magnetic Resonance (NMR) | ¹H-NMR / ¹³C-NMR | Provides detailed structural information, confirming the position of the acetyl group, the configuration of the chiral center, and the presence of isomers or residual solvents. It is one of the gold standard methods for structural confirmation. |
| Residual Solvent Detection | Gas Chromatography-Mass Spectrometry (GC-MS) | Used to detect organic solvents potentially introduced during production (e.g., ethanol, acetone, dichloromethane), complying with ICH Q3A/B requirements to ensure safety. |
| Microbial Limit Test | Microbial Count Method (Aerobic Bacteria, Molds/Yeast) | According to Chinese Pharmacopoeia or USP/EP standards, this method tests microbial contamination levels in the sample to ensure sterility or acceptable microbial load. |
| Heavy Metal Detection | Atomic Absorption Spectrometry (AAS) or Inductively Coupled Plasma Mass Spectrometry (ICP-MS) | Determines heavy metal content such as lead, cadmium, mercury, and arsenic to ensure compliance with pharmaceutical safety standards (e.g., ≤10 ppm). |
